
A California woman was seriously injured in a one-vehicle accident in Moniteau County on Thursday, August 17.
According to a Missouri State Highway Patrol report, the accident occurred when a vehicle driven by 83-year-old Ida Wolf traveled off the right side of the roadway, striking an embankment and becoming airborne. The vehicle then struck a tree.
Wolf was transported by ambulance to St. Mary’s Hospital in Jefferson City with serious injuries.
The accident occurred at 4:50 p.m. on Lookout Trail in Moniteau County.
